Georgia Beekeepers Margie Lentini, John Pluta in Bee Pollen conversation about health benefits of Honey Bee Pollen. Beekeeping is more than just honey. Beekeeper beehives use pollen traps to gather a high protein food used by many athletes,vegetarians, and health minded people. Bees gather pollen from flowers,grass,weeds, and trees to feed baby bees, bee brood food,nutrient rich with amino acids,which also help humans.
